Title:
PROCESS FOR PRODUCING RUBBER-MODIFIED STYRENE SERIES RESIN

Abstract:
Process for producing rubber-modified styrene series resin, which comprises a first step of polymerizing 100 parts by weight of styrene series monomer in the presence of 3 to 15 parts by weight of butadiene polymer and 0 to 0.01 part by weight of an organic peroxide to such degree that the conversion amount of the styrene series monomer to polymer becomes 2 to 5 times as much as that of said butadiene polymer, and a second step of polymerizing the whole polymerization mixture obtained in the first step and 0 to 200 parts by weight of fresh styrene monomer in the presence of 0.01 to 0.9 part by weight of an organic peroxide to such degree that the conversion amount of the styrene monomer to polymer becomes 1.5 times as much as that in the first step. Molded articles of the thus obtained resin have an improved impact strength in portions where polystyrene molecules of the resin are likely to be oriented.
